We’ve driven on routes like the famous Carretera Austral, the 1,240-kilometer road that runs through the northern part of Chilean Patagonia.

A large portion of it is unpaved, which is part of its charm. We’ve also driven the Ruta 40, which stretches 5,224 kilometers across Argentina, making it the longest national road in Argentina and a very popular travel route.

But we’ve also explored less-known routes like the Ruta 12 and Ruta 41 in Argentina. In northern Chile, we driven the Ruta del Desierto, where you can explore salt lagoons, moonlike landscapes, starry night skies, and hot water geysers.

We also traversed some mountain passes as high as 4,800 meters above sea level, offering fantastic views, where you are higher than the highest mountain in the European Union! …only here, you are still surrounded by even higher peaks.

However, our personal highlight was exploring the chilean part of Tierra del Fuego.

Being completely isolated from any infrastructure, we were able to completely immerse ourselves in the unique nature and have close up encounters with animals.
